<p>The papers collected in this volume represent the multifaceted approach by which scholars and researchers understand and rationalise Sharia regulations of purity and impurity. From the contextual analysis of their origins and compilation to their present-day reception and interpretation(s) this volume expounds the richness and diversity of discussions that emerge from the topic. The papers in this volume demonstrate that <em>fiqh</em> or the human interpretation of Sharia can be persuaded through various epistemological theological and hermeneutical standpoints and that each standpoint potentially impacts the everyday lives relationships and interactions of Muslims in different ways. </p>
